About The Wilson Galata Hotel
Located in Istanbul, 1.1 mi from Taksim Square, The Wilson Galata Hotel provides free WiFi. Providing a terrace, some units are air conditioned and have a dining area and a seating area with a satellite flat-screen TV. Some units also have a kitchen equipped with an oven and microwave. Princes' Islands Ferry Port is 1.2 mi from the aparthotel, while Spice Bazaar is 1.2 mi from the property. The nearest airport is Istanbul Ataturk, 11 mi from The Wilson Galata Hotel. I had stayed at this hotel previously and had no issues, however this stay was completely different. The hotel confirmed there has been a change of ownership, and I would not trust older reviews. We booked a Standard King Room, but the room we were given was nothing like the photos or description. The first room was infested with bugs. We were killing bugs inside the room, including on the floor, near the bed and in the bathroom. This was disgusting and made the room feel unhygienic and unsafe to stay in. The room was also not soundproof as advertised. We could clearly hear neighbours talking and moving around. The listing states a quiet street view, but instead we were looking directly into the back of other buildings. There was an exit door right next to our room that staff used throughout the night. Staff were smoking there, and the smell of cigarette smoke kept coming into our room. The door opening and closing repeatedly made sleep almost impossible. After two nights we complained and were moved to another room, but this room was also not as described. It felt smaller and more claustrophobic, was even noisier, and had safety concerns. It required a manual key and the lock did not work properly. We were told this was an upgrade, which was misleading. We tried to resolve this with the hotel and through Booking.com, but the hotel refused to acknowledge the issues and was unresponsive. This was an extremely uncomfortable and unpleasant stay and did not reflect what was advertised at all.

Completely outdated, nothing like in the images. ACs and electricity is installed poorly. When AC fails in one room, others are affected as well, requiring the staff to go into someone else's room to fix YOUR AC. We had one night, due to this, no AC because the staff couldn't go into a room where someone was sleeping. They offer rooms without windows and without any kind fresh air intake systems. Some rooms are separated via very thin doors that have huge gaps at the bottom. You can even hear your neighbors using the light switches - not to mention when they talk, etc. After complaint and discussion, the staff upgraded us. But the experience was still extremely low. All bathrooms have a disgusting smell and mold. And this review comes from someone who has lived in Istanbul (Kadıköy, Beşiktaş...). This is way below the standards, especially for the high price. Definitely not recommended.
